## What is Root Canal Treatment?
Simply put, a root canal treatment involves cleaning out the inflamed, necrotic, or infected pulp tissue inside the tooth and sealing the space to prevent further bacterial intrusion, thereby preserving the tooths structure. This is usually necessitated by deep decay, cracked teeth, or trauma.
## Risks of Delaying
If a dentist advises a root canal, it means the pulp condition is no longer healthy. Delaying the procedure increases the risk of bacterial spread, intensifying the infection, which can lead to severe toothache, gum swelling, facial swelling, and, in extreme cases, affecting nearby bones or teeth. Ultimately, you might not only need a root canal but also a tooth extraction, losing what could have been preserved.

## Assessing If You Can Delay
The permissible delay depends on individual circumstances. If symptoms are minor, like occasional sensitivity to hot or cold food, you might have some time to research and organize your plans. However, persistent toothache, sleepless nights, gum swelling, or fever indicate you should not wait, as the infection could rapidly worsen, escalating health risks and pain.

## Daily Care to Minimize Deterioration
If you must delay, maintain excellent oral hygiene by brushing after meals, flossing daily, and avoiding hard, sugary, or extremely hot or cold foods to minimize further pulp irritation. While this won’t stop the progression, it can slow it, giving you a small buffer of time.
